Network and Studio Decisions: Studio and network's decision-making process
The decision to cancel or continue a TV show like "Fresh Off the Boat" involves a complex process that involves multiple stakeholders, including the network, production studio, and various creative teams. Here's an overview of the decision-making process:
Network's Role:
- Audience Analysis: Networks closely monitor viewer feedback, ratings, and engagement metrics for the show. They analyze demographic data to understand the target audience's preferences and reactions.
- Financial Considerations: Networks assess the show's financial performance, including production costs, advertising revenue, and potential revenue from merchandise or spin-offs. They evaluate whether the show's financial returns are sustainable.
- Strategic Fit: Networks consider how the show aligns with their programming strategy and overall content slate. They evaluate if the show complements existing shows, targets a specific demographic, or fills a gap in their schedule.
Studio's Perspective:
- Creative Vision: The production studio, often in collaboration with the show's creators and writers, evaluates the show's creative direction and overall quality. They assess if the show's narrative, character development, and storytelling meet the desired standards.
- Production Challenges: Studios consider any production-related issues, such as budget constraints, technical difficulties, or challenges in securing locations or talent. They may also review the show's pacing and episode structure.
- Market Research: Studios conduct market research to gauge audience interest, identify potential storylines, and explore opportunities for expansion or spin-offs.
Decision-Making Process:
- Data Review: Both the network and studio gather and analyze data related to the show's performance, including viewership, social media engagement, and critical reception. They may also conduct focus groups or surveys to gather qualitative feedback.
- Creative Feedback: Creative teams, including writers, producers, and showrunners, provide input on the show's creative direction, character arcs, and potential storylines. They may suggest adjustments or propose new ideas to improve the show's appeal.
- Business Analysis: Financial analysts and business teams assess the show's financial health, considering revenue streams, production costs, and potential risks. They evaluate the show's long-term viability and its impact on the network's overall portfolio.
- Executive Decision: Ultimately, network executives and studio heads make the final decision. They consider all the gathered information, including audience feedback, financial data, creative input, and strategic fit. This decision often involves a consensus-building process, where various stakeholders provide their perspectives.
